Do you find the mags lock in super tight and make it hard to release?

It was more with the pmags having the pins too high up, so the rounds have too much tension with all 5 loaded in there. It contacts the bolt so they either don't rock in or they do and it binds up the bolt.

There are options for the AK but I grabbed a classic surplus type 56 Chi-com chest rig for approx. $15 + shipping. I just plan on adding a buckle so I do have to tie the bottom strap.
Some people are adding velcro so they dont have to use the wood toggles and others are modifying the rig so that the pouches are sewn up as a panel that just gets velcro'd onto a plate carrier. The things are cheap enough you can experiment.
